Overview

Bently Nevada 330104-12-20-05-02-00 Fail-Safe Proximity Transducer: Fault Protection and Critical Industrial Field Reliability

The Bently Nevada 330104-12-20-05-02-00 is an 8mm eddy-current proximity transducer engineered for the 3300 XL Series continuous machinery monitoring system. Designed to operate in the most demanding industrial environments — including petrochemical plants, power generation facilities, mining operations, and heavy metallurgical processes — this transducer delivers fail-safe, high-precision shaft displacement and vibration measurement that forms the backbone of critical machinery protection loops.

In continuous production environments where unplanned downtime carries catastrophic operational and financial consequences, the 330104-12-20-05-02-00 provides the measurement integrity required to keep rotating machinery — turbines, compressors, pumps, and fans — running safely within defined vibration and position limits. Its robust construction and tightly controlled output characteristics ensure that control interruptions, signal drift, and false trips are minimized even under sustained mechanical stress, high electromagnetic interference, and fluctuating power supply conditions.

Control Cabinet Protection Strategy

In a well-engineered machinery protection cabinet, the 330104-12-20-05-02-00 proximity transducer does not operate in isolation — it is one element of a coordinated, layered protection architecture. The transducer signal is routed through a Bently Nevada TK3 extension cable, which maintains signal integrity over long field runs and resists capacitive coupling from adjacent power conductors. At the monitor end, the Bently Nevada 3300 XL Proximitor Sensor conditions the raw eddy-current signal into a calibrated DC voltage that the monitor module can process reliably.

Within the control cabinet, the Bently Nevada 3500/42M Proximitor / Seismic Monitor receives the conditioned signal and applies configurable alert and danger setpoints. When vibration or position exceeds safe limits, the monitor drives relay outputs to initiate controlled shutdown sequences — preventing catastrophic bearing failure or seal damage. To protect the entire monitoring loop from power-line transients and voltage surges common in heavy industrial environments, a Phoenix Contact TRABTECH surge protection device is typically installed at the cabinet entry point, clamping transient spikes before they can reach sensitive monitor inputs.

For installations in hazardous areas or where intrinsic safety barriers are required, a Pepperl+Fuchs Zener barrier or galvanic isolator is inserted between the field transducer and the safe-area monitor, ensuring that fault currents cannot propagate into the hazardous zone. Cabinet thermal management — critical in high-ambient-temperature installations such as those found in steel mills or cement plants — is addressed through Rittal TopTherm fan-and-filter units, which maintain internal cabinet temperatures within the operating range of all installed electronics, including the 3300 XL monitor cards. Together, these components form a protection ecosystem in which the 330104-12-20-05-02-00 transducer can deliver its rated performance continuously, without degradation from electrical noise, thermal stress, or power anomalies.

Critical Industrial Safety Applications

Petrochemical and Refinery Operations: In fluid catalytic cracking units, compressor trains, and centrifugal pump systems, the 330104-12-20-05-02-00 monitors shaft radial position and vibration in real time. Any deviation beyond API 670 alarm setpoints triggers an immediate alert to the distributed control system, allowing operators to initiate a controlled shutdown before bearing failure or seal breach can escalate into a process safety incident. The transducer’s IP67 rating and high-temperature tolerance make it suitable for installation in hot, hydrocarbon-laden atmospheres where lesser sensors would degrade rapidly.

Power Generation — Steam and Gas Turbines: Turbine shaft eccentricity, differential expansion, and thrust position are safety-critical parameters in both steam and gas turbine applications. The 330104-12-20-05-02-00, integrated into a 3500 Series turbine protection system, provides the continuous, high-bandwidth position data required to detect rotor instability events — such as oil whirl or oil whip — before they develop into destructive vibration. In combined-cycle power plants operating under grid-frequency pressure, the ability to distinguish genuine machinery faults from electrical noise is essential, and the transducer’s coaxial shielding and differential signal architecture provide exactly this discrimination.

Mining and Mineral Processing: Ball mills, SAG mills, and large slurry pumps in mining operations are subject to extreme vibration, dust ingress, and moisture. The 330104-12-20-05-02-00’s robust probe construction and sealed connector system maintain measurement accuracy in these conditions, providing the early-warning vibration data that allows maintenance teams to schedule bearing replacements during planned shutdowns rather than responding to emergency failures that halt production for days.

Water and Wastewater Treatment: Large vertical turbine pumps and blower units in water treatment facilities benefit from continuous proximity monitoring to detect impeller imbalance and bearing wear. The transducer’s low-maintenance, non-contact measurement principle eliminates the wear-related drift that affects contact-type sensors, ensuring that alarm setpoints remain valid over multi-year service intervals.

Metallurgy and Steel Production: In continuous casting lines and rolling mill drive trains, the 330104-12-20-05-02-00 provides the shaft position feedback required to maintain precise roll gap control and detect drive-end bearing deterioration. The transducer’s wide operating temperature range accommodates the elevated ambient temperatures found near furnaces and casting equipment.
